031502533 熊立強
031502538 俞鋆
作業github
###最好的資料及分析
[資料](
隨機生成的資料分布教均勻,最大差距在20左右。
!(!(
!(!(
!(!(
!(時間隨機生成
for(tloop=0;tloop讀取檔案,用cjson解析檔案
string d;
ifstream infile;
infile.open("input_data.txt"); //開啟輸入檔案
string s;
while(getline(infile,s)) //將檔案中的內容全部轉為字串
cjson* json = cjson_parse(d.c_str());
int i,stu, //定義學生迴圈的變數
tloop, //定義迴圈生成時間的變數
tweek, //定義生成時間是星期幾的變數
tstart, //定義時間開始時間的變數
depart, //定義部門迴圈的變數
tags, //定義標籤迴圈的變數
tagstart; //定義開始標籤的變數
string tstring; //定義用來輸出的字串
一般情況下,源程式有效注釋量必須在20%以上。
注釋的內容要清楚、明了,含義準確,防止注釋二義性。
邊寫**邊注釋,修改**同時修改相應的注釋,以保證注釋與**的一致性。不再有用的注釋要刪除。
注釋應與其描述的**相近,對**的注釋放在其上方或者右邊,不可放在下面,放於上方則需與其上面的**用空行隔開。
資料結構宣告(包括陣列、結構、類、列舉等),如果其命名不是充分自注釋的,必須加以注釋。對資料結構的注釋應放在其上方相鄰位置,不可放在下面;對結構中的每個域的注釋放在此域的右方.
例項:
struct student //定義學生結構體
;
結隊專案 第二次作業
1 結對資訊 姓名學號 班級王欽澤 031502232 z吳曉暉 031502235 k專案github請戳 專案 及簡介請戳 2 輸入資料生成 原始碼及example請戳 輸入資料程式原理簡要 2 資料建模及匹配程式實現 資料建模及儲存方式 首先,通過judgearray矩陣存放某學生是否申請某部...
結隊專案 第二次作業
資料主要是生成標籤和學生的空閒時間段,學生和部門的編號取值是依次遞增的,所以在定義的時候先自定義10個標籤,部門的活動時間和學生的空閒時間也是自定義一天中的4個時間段,然後搭配上一周七天的時間進行隨機匹配。定義 實現 處理資料 考慮的因素 變數命名 段對齊 加上適當的注釋 寫上一段 後可以利用pri...
第二次結隊作業
這個作業屬於哪個課程 軟體工程 馬駿211706121 林連坤211706187 這個作業要求在 第二次結對作業 這個作業的目標 圍繞福州大學至誠學院 停課不停教 停課不停學 的具體實踐,了解網課的授課情況,同學們的學習 情況等等,並採用資料視覺化的方式進行呈現。作業正文 隨筆我是來自電腦科學與技術...